Choosing the Right Plants for Your Climate Zone
When picking plants for your front porch, think about your climate zone. You want plants that do well in your area. This way, your porch will look great all year round. For seasonal porch decorations, pick plants that handle heat and keep deer away for easy care.
Start by using the USDA Plant Hardiness Zone Map. It shows the United States in 11 zones, each 10 degrees apart. Picking plants for your zone makes your porch look amazing and boosts your home’s look.

Color Theory in Outdoor Plant Design
Improving your outdoor space is easy with color theory. It helps make your front porch look welcoming. By picking the right colors, you can make your porch feel cozy and inviting. Warm colors like reds and oranges make areas feel smaller, while cool colors like blues make them seem bigger.
Using contrasting colors can make your outdoor space pop. Try pairing purples with yellows for a striking look. The color wheel can also help you choose colors that work well together. This way, you can make your outdoor area beautiful and inviting.
- Yellow and purple: a classic combination that creates a strong visual contrast
- Blue and orange: a bold and vibrant combination that adds energy to your outdoor space
- Red and green: a natural and harmonious combination that complements your home’s exterior

Budget-Friendly Planter Ideas and DIY Solutions
Looking to boost curb appeal on a budget? Creative front porch ideas can help a lot. Planters are a great way to beautify your outdoor area. You can make them stylish and functional without spending a lot.
Improving your outdoor space doesn’t have to cost a lot. You can reuse old containers or make new ones from wood. For instance, a DIY farmhouse porch planter box can be made for under $25. It only takes 45 minutes to prepare and 45 minutes to do.
Here are some other affordable planter ideas:
- Use barrel planters, which can last up to 10 years with care
- Make hanging baskets for a quick and easy curb appeal boost
- Build tiered planters to save space and display different plants

Incorporating Vertical Gardens and Hanging Planters
Think vertically to enhance your front porch and boost curb appeal without spending a lot. Outdoor home improvement can be simple, like adding hanging planters or complex, like installing a vertical garden. These elements add charm and make your space welcoming.
Vertical gardens and hanging planters are great for small spaces. They’re perfect for small porches, adding greenery without taking up much room. This is especially useful in urban areas where space is limited. Using vertical gardens can increase your property value by up to 15% and attract more buyers.
Popular plants for hanging planters include petunias, ivy, ferns, and spider plants. They’re easy to care for, making them great for beginners. For year-round beauty, consider evergreens. Here are some tips to get started:
- Choose plants that fit your climate zone
- Use a mix of textures and colors for interest
- Remember to water and care for your plants regularly
